Understanding the Significance of the Symbol '%' in Measurement


In various fields, particularly in mathematics, science, and economics, the percentage symbol '%', represents a fundamental concept of measurement and comparison. It is a way to express a number as a fraction of 100, allowing for easy communication and comparison of ratios, proportions, and changes. Understanding what % means in measurement not only enhances clarity in data analysis but also fosters better decision-making across multiple domains.


The Basics of Percentage


The term percent comes from the Latin phrase per centum, which means by the hundred. When we express a number as a percentage, we are essentially saying how much of something there is out of a total of 100. For instance, if you have 30 apples out of a total of 100 apples, you can express this simply as 30%. This method of expression simplifies comparisons between values that may not share a common baseline by adjusting them to a common scale.


Applications of Percentages in Different Fields


1. Finance In finance, percentages play a crucial role in understanding interest rates, profit margins, and economic growth rates. Investors often look at percentage returns to determine the profitability of their investments. For example, if a stock increases from $100 to $120, it has experienced a 20% increase in value, which is a key measure for assessing performance.


2. Statistics In statistics, percentages are used to express data in a manner that is easily digestible. For example, survey results may indicate that 75% of respondents prefer product A over product B. This percentage provides a clear understanding of consumer preferences without getting lost in raw numbers.


3. Healthcare In healthcare, percentages are vital for determining patient outcomes, disease prevalence, and treatment efficacy. For example, if a study finds that 90% of patients responded positively to a certain treatment, healthcare professionals can gauge the effectiveness of that intervention in the larger population.

4. Education In education, percentages are used to reflect student performance. A student scoring 85 out of 100 on a test has achieved an 85% score, indicating a high level of understanding of the material. Such metrics are critical for evaluating both learner and educator performance.


The Importance of Understanding Percentages


Learning how to interpret percentages correctly is essential for making informed decisions in everyday life. For example, understanding tax rates, discounts, and sales prices are all influenced by percentage calculations. If a restaurant offers a 20% discount on a $50 meal, knowing how to calculate the final price allows customers to make better financial choices.


Moreover, in an era driven by data, the ability to analyze percentages is increasingly important. From interpreting election results to understanding the impact of social policies, percentages help distill complex information into more understandable figures.


Challenges in Using Percentages


While percentages provide valuable insights, they can also be misleading if not understood correctly. For instance, a percentage increase may sound impressive but could be trivial when considering the actual values involved. If a product’s price increases from $1 to $2, that’s a 100% increase; however, the actual monetary change is only $1. Therefore, context is crucial when interpreting percentage data.
